1. What Self‑exclusion Actually Means and How It Functions
Self‑exclusion represents a voluntary, binding request that locks you out of your player account for a minimum period you select. In that interval, the operator cannot accept deposits, process wagers, or send you any direct promotions. It is not a provisional “time‑out” that you can turn off when you feel like it. The system is designed to be resistant to impulse, which is why a confirmed self‑exclusion cannot be reversed before the chosen period ends, regardless of how much you ask. At Unique Casino, we regard a self‑exclusion request as a regulatory duty and a commitment to the player. Once it is active, our responsible gaming module automatically halts access to the full suite of games — slots from Pragmatic Play, Evolution live roulette, blackjack tables, and our sportsbook — and any pending withdrawal requests continue to be processed according to the usual timelines, because your money is still yours. The self‑exclusion flag also blocks your account from receiving bonus offers, free spins, or VIP invitations, so you are removed from every commercial loop.
The Legal and Technical Foundation
Following the licensing requirements we comply with, self‑exclusion is not a impulse of customer support. It is a recorded process with audit trails. When you activate it, the system records the exact timestamp, the duration, and the communication channel used. That data is then used to block you from opening a new account with the same personal details, IP address, or payment method while the exclusion is active. We compare new registrations against a database of self‑excluded players, and if a match is found, the account is blocked before a single deposit can be made. The technical side matters because a poorly implemented self‑exclusion can be evaded by simply using a different email address. Our platform is designed to detect those attempts, using a combination of identity verification documents already on file and behavioural detection tools. This is not a marketing claim; it is the gap between a genuine safety net and a checkbox exercise.
What Sets It Apart From a Simple Break or a Cooling‑off Period
A lot of players mistake a self‑exclusion with a cooling‑off period, but the two have very different consequences. A cooling‑off period is a short break — generally between 24 hours and six weeks — during which you can still log in but cannot deposit or place bets. Self‑exclusion is a far stricter cut. Your login is disabled entirely, and the minimum duration is commonly six months, frequently extending to five years or indefinitely. In our experience, cooling‑off works for people who spot a bad week and want to press pause before payday. Self‑exclusion is for those who realize that the pause needs to be measured in seasons, not days. We will examine the distinction in more detail later in this article, but the key point is that self‑exclusion is a structural change to your relationship with the casino, not a temporary mute button.
6) Extra Responsible Gambling Controls That Complement Self‑exclusion
Self‑exclusion is the most powerful tool we provide, but it is not the only one. We have built a set of tools that you can modify at any time, and they are designed to work together. Think of them as the dials you can adjust before you ever have to press the emergency stop button. Deposit limits are the most popular; you can choose a daily, weekly, or monthly maximum on how much you can fund your account. Loss limits function similarly, restricting the amount you can lose over a given period, and once you hit the limit, the system stops any further bets until the period resets. Session time limits allow you to cap the length of a single gaming session, and reality checks appear a notification at times you select — every 30 minutes, for example — displaying your session duration, wins, and losses. These small prompts are remarkably effective at keeping your play mindful.
- Deposit caps: Establish a limit you can deposit into your account each day, week, or month. Raising the limit takes 24 hours to apply, while lowering is immediate.
- Loss limits: Set a limit on net losses for a given period. Upon reaching it, all betting is stopped until the next cycle.
- Wager limits: Oversee the overall amount you can stake, not just what you deposit. This keeps you from churning a small deposit into a large wager volume.
- Session time limits: Select a maximum gaming session length. A five‑minute warning appears, and when time runs out, you are automatically logged out.
- Reality reminders: Personalised pop‑up notifications that show your elapsed time and financial summary. You can adjust them to appear every 15, 30, or 60 minutes.
- Break period: A temporary break where you can log in but not gamble, lasting from 24 hours to six weeks.

5. Cooling‑off Intervals vs. Irreversible Self‑exclusion
We come across many players who are uncertain whether they need a short break or a permanent exit, and the difference matters immensely. A cooling‑off period is a adjustable time‑out that you can set for as few as 24 hours or as many as six weeks. During that period, you can log in and view your account, but you cannot deposit, place bets, or claim bonuses. When the cooling‑off finishes, full access is returned automatically, and you can resume playing immediately. This works well for someone who has just had a losing session and wants to prevent chasing losses over the weekend. Self‑exclusion, on the other hand, blocks your account completely for a minimum of six months, and you cannot start a return without a formal reactivation process that includes a cooling‑off reflection period. We clarify this difference on the responsible gaming page, and the interface uses different colours — blue for cooling‑off, red for self‑exclusion — to make the choice visually distinct.

Before You Begin: What to Check
We always recommend players to take a moment to examine their open positions before activating self‑exclusion. If you have a pending withdrawal, it will be handled according to the standard timeframes — e‑wallets such as Skrill and Neteller normally complete within a few hours, while card payments and bank transfers may take between one and three business days. The self‑exclusion does not lock your funds; it simply stops you from reversing the withdrawal to gamble again. Any open bonuses or free spins that have not met wagering requirements will be forfeited, and you will not be paid for them. That is typical across the industry, and we state it clearly in the terms. If you have a live sports bet that has not yet concluded, the bet will be evaluated normally, and any winnings will be added to your balance and then withdrawn to your registered payment method once the exclusion is active. You do not need to cancel your bet; the system processes the settlement automatically.

4. What Takes Place in a Self‑exclusionary Timeframe
A self‑exclusionary period is never a break button; it is a total halt of your gambling privileges. As soon as it is enabled, you cannot access any of the casino categories that comprise the Unique Casino offering — slot games, jackpot games, table games, live dealer games, or the sportsbook section. Payment methods such as Visa, Mastercard, and electronic wallets are restricted at the transaction gateway stage, so even if you attempt to deposit into your gaming account, the deposit will be declined. We also stop manual payments requested by support staff, and any transfers from others from other members are declined. The exclusion applies to every product under our regulatory licence, which indicates you cannot get around the restriction by changing from blackjack tables to soccer betting. The sole action that is still possible to you is getting in touch with customer support for account questions that do not involve betting, such as seeking a duplicate of your account history for tax purposes.
Financial Protections During Exclusion
Your funds are never stuck. Should you have a balance at the start of self‑exclusion, our system automatically sends a withdrawal to your last used payment method. If that option is no longer available, our payments department will contact you to set up another option, typically via bank transfer. The processing times are the same as any standard withdrawal: e‑wallets complete within a few hours, whereas card and bank transfers clear in one to three business days. No fees are applied to this mandatory withdrawal, and lifting the exclusion is unnecessary to access your funds. This is a key detail frequently mismanaged elsewhere, and we ensure it is a mandatory element of our system. The self‑exclusion list is checked every day, and any outstanding withdrawal not completed within 24 hours is forwarded to a senior payment official.
